Statenkwartier is a lively, central neighbourhood in Maastricht, with a very high address density of 4,018 addresses per km². Most households are single-person (2,790 out of 3,600), and the average household size is just 1.3. One resident describes it as "nice", giving the neighbourhood a score of 7.13 out of 10. The area has a mix of housing, with 23% single-family homes and only 15% owner-occupied. For more context, see the Statenkwartier neighbourhood.
For daily groceries, Albert Heijn is just around the corner, with SPAR and Jumbo also within a five-minute walk. Montessori Basisschool is a couple of streets away, and Basisschool Sint Aloysius is also nearby. The city centre is on your doorstep, with restaurants just 100 metres away. At €576, the rent is 62% below the neighbourhood average of €1,527 for rental properties. The room is also larger than average at 100 m², compared to the neighbourhood average of 71 m². This makes it a keen price relative to the local market.
Statenkwartier is a central, urban neighbourhood with a very high address density. It has many single-person households and a young population, with 38% aged 15-25. One resident describes it as "nice". The area has a mix of housing, mostly rental, and is close to the city centre.
The train station is 2.2 km away, which is about a 25-minute walk or a short cycle ride.
Albert Heijn is 360 metres away, SPAR is 428 metres, and Jumbo is 569 metres. All are within a five- to ten-minute walk.
Montessori Basisschool is 212 metres away, Basisschool Sint Aloysius is 342 metres, and Basisschool St Oda is 663 metres. Secondary schools are further, at 2.1 km.
The neighbourhood recorded 401 total crimes, which is relatively high for a central urban area. However, specific types are not detailed in the data.
